PVcad

PVcad is an Autodesk AutoCAD plugin for solar PV electrical schematics and SLDs.

Definition

PVcad is an AutoCAD plugin for solar PV electrical schematics, providing pre-built symbol libraries, automatic SLD generation, and equipment schedule integration.

What PVcad Actually Does

PVcad’s job is narrow but useful: it drops a library of solar-specific electrical symbols — inverters, combiner boxes, disconnects, meters — into standard AutoCAD, then automates the repetitive parts of building a single line diagram from those symbols. Instead of a drafter constructing each symbol and label from scratch, PVcad speeds up assembling the schematic and can carry equipment data through to a schedule, which cuts down on the manual re-entry that otherwise happens between the drawing and the equipment list.

Where PVcad Fits in the Design Workflow

PVcad sits downstream of site-layout tools. A designer typically lays out the array and string sizing in a tool like HelioScope or Aurora first, then brings that layout into AutoCAD — often via a HelioScope DXF export — before adding the electrical schematic on top. Teams that need more than symbol automation, such as wire numbering or automated panel and conduit schedules, tend to reach for AutoCAD Electrical instead of or alongside PVcad; the two overlap in purpose but differ in depth, a distinction covered in more detail in Heaven Designs’ breakdown of AutoCAD Electrical versus general AutoCAD drafting for solar SLDs.

What is PVcad used for?
PVcad is used inside AutoCAD to draft solar PV electrical schematics — single-line diagrams (SLDs), three-line diagrams, and related permit drawings — using a pre-built library of solar-specific symbols instead of building them from scratch.
Is PVcad the same as AutoCAD Electrical?
No. PVcad is a plugin that runs on top of standard AutoCAD and focuses specifically on solar symbol libraries and SLD automation, while AutoCAD Electrical is Autodesk's own broader electrical-schematic platform with wire numbering and panel/conduit schedule tools. Some solar drafting teams use one or the other, not both.
Do I need AutoCAD to run PVcad?
Yes. PVcad is an add-on, not a standalone application, so it requires a licensed copy of AutoCAD to install and run on top of.
Does PVcad generate SLDs automatically?
PVcad automates much of the SLD build process by pulling from its solar symbol library and linking equipment data, which speeds up drafting compared to placing every symbol and label manually, though a designer still reviews and finalizes the drawing for permit submission.
Can PVcad produce equipment schedules for permit packages?
Yes. Because PVcad ties symbols to equipment data, it can generate equipment schedules alongside the SLD, which helps keep the schematic and schedule consistent when a design changes.
